Global uncertainty has increased significantly since President Trump began his second non-consecutive term in January. This reached a crescendo in early April as the world reacted to President Trump's "Liberation Day," which introduced a new wave of tariff plans. The next day, global equity markets experienced significant declines, marking the worst single-day performance since the COVID-19 pandemic. Since then, market volatility has continued despite a 90-day pause on most tariffs.
